drawio简介以及下载安装
2025.10.13 14:53浏览量:344简介:drawio是一款开源免费的跨平台图表绘制工具,支持多种图表类型和团队协作,提供丰富的模板与扩展功能,适合开发者与企业用户。本文详细介绍其特性、下载安装方式及使用技巧。
drawio简介及下载安装指南:免费开源的跨平台图表工具
一、drawio是什么?——重新定义图表绘制体验
drawio(现更名为diagrams.net)是一款开源免费的跨平台图表绘制工具,自2005年诞生以来,凭借其轻量化、高扩展性和零门槛的使用体验,成为开发者、产品经理、教育工作者及企业用户的首选工具之一。其核心优势体现在以下方面:
1. 全平台覆盖,无缝协作
- Web端:无需安装,通过浏览器直接访问drawio官网,支持Chrome、Firefox、Edge等主流浏览器。
- 桌面端:提供Windows、macOS、Linux的独立安装包,支持离线使用,数据存储本地,隐私性更强。
- 集成支持:可嵌入Confluence、Jira等企业协作平台,或通过插件与VS Code、Google Workspace等工具联动。
2. 丰富的图表类型与模板
3. 开源与免费的核心价值
- 代码完全开源(GitHub仓库:jgraph/drawio),用户可自定义功能或部署私有化版本。
- 免费使用所有高级功能,无付费墙限制,适合个人及企业长期使用。
二、为什么选择drawio?——解决用户痛点的三大场景
1. 开发者:技术文档与架构设计的利器
- UML图绘制:支持类图、时序图、活动图等,与代码逻辑精准对应。
- API文档可视化:通过流程图描述接口调用流程,提升文档可读性。
- 示例:绘制微服务架构图时,可快速拖拽组件(如Kubernetes集群、数据库),并标注端口与依赖关系。
2. 企业用户:团队协作与流程标准化
- 版本控制:支持导出为XML格式,可与Git等版本工具结合管理图表迭代。
- 权限管理:在企业版中,可设置图表编辑、查看权限,确保数据安全。
- 案例:某金融公司使用drawio绘制审批流程图,通过Confluence集成实现全员实时协作。
3. 教育工作者:教学与演示的直观工具
- 互动式图表:嵌入链接或动画效果,增强课堂演示的趣味性。
- 跨学科支持:提供化学分子式、数学公式等学科专属符号库。
三、drawio下载与安装全流程
1. Web端使用:零安装,快速启动
- 步骤:
- 访问drawio官网。
- 选择存储位置(本地、Google Drive、OneDrive等)。
- 开始创建新图表或导入现有文件(支持.drawio、.xml、.png等格式)。
- 优势:无需下载,适合临时绘图或轻量级使用。
2. 桌面端安装:功能更全,隐私优先
- Windows/macOS/Linux安装包下载:
- 进入drawio桌面版下载页面。
- 根据系统选择对应版本(如Windows用户下载
.exe文件,macOS用户下载.dmg文件)。 - 运行安装程序,按提示完成安装。
- 首次使用配置:
- 设置默认存储路径(建议选择非系统盘)。
- 配置自动保存间隔(默认5分钟)。
- 启用或禁用云同步功能。
3. 移动端使用:碎片时间高效绘图
- iOS/Android应用:
- 在App Store或Google Play搜索“drawio”。
- 下载安装后,登录账号同步Web端数据。
- 限制:移动端功能较桌面端简化,适合查看与简单编辑。
四、进阶使用技巧:提升绘图效率的5个建议
1. 快捷键加速操作
- 常用快捷键:
Ctrl+C/V:复制粘贴。Ctrl+D:快速复制选中元素。Alt+拖动:复制元素并保持连接关系。Ctrl+Shift+G:组合元素为单一对象。
2. 自定义形状库
- 步骤:
- 右键点击左侧形状面板,选择“编辑库”。
- 导入SVG或图片文件,或从现有图表中保存常用形状。
- 命名库并保存,后续可快速调用。
3. 插件扩展功能
- VS Code插件:
- 在VS Code扩展商店搜索“drawio”。
- 安装后,右键文件选择“Open with drawio”。
- 支持直接编辑.drawio文件,并与代码库联动。
4. 导出与共享优化
- 导出格式选择:
- PNG/SVG:适合嵌入文档或网页。
- PDF:保留矢量特性,适合打印。
- XML:用于版本控制或二次编辑。
- 共享链接:
- 在Web端生成只读或可编辑链接,设置过期时间。
5. 企业级部署方案
- 私有化部署:
- 下载drawio的Docker镜像(
jgraph/drawio)。 - 运行命令:
docker run -it -p 8080:8080 -v /path/to/data:/data jgraph/drawio。 - 访问
http://localhost:8080即可使用本地化服务。
- 下载drawio的Docker镜像(
五、常见问题解答(FAQ)
1. drawio与Visio的区别?
- 成本:drawio免费,Visio需付费订阅。
- 跨平台:drawio支持全平台,Visio仅限Windows。
- 协作:drawio支持实时协作,Visio需依赖第三方工具。
2. 如何恢复未保存的图表?
- 桌面端会自动保存临时文件至
%APPDATA%\drawio(Windows)或~/Library/Application Support/drawio(macOS)。 - Web端可通过浏览器缓存恢复(需启用同步)。
3. 是否支持导入Visio文件?
- 支持导入
.vsdx格式,但部分高级特性可能丢失。建议先导出为.xml再转换。
六、总结:drawio——免费、强大、易用的图表工具
drawio凭借其开源免费、跨平台协作和丰富的功能,成为图表绘制领域的标杆工具。无论是开发者绘制技术架构图,还是企业用户管理流程,亦或是教育工作者制作教学素材,drawio都能提供高效、灵活的解决方案。通过本文的下载安装指南与使用技巧,读者可快速上手并充分发挥其价值。立即访问drawio官网,开启您的图表绘制之旅吧!

发表评论
登录后可评论,请前往 登录 或 注册